To provide a method and a facility with excellent safety, compact construction, and good heat efficiency for gasifying and combusting solid waste in which operation is easy.
A solid waste is combusted at 450 to 650 °C in a fluidized bed layer of a fluidized bed gasifying furnace, and is then combusted at 1200 to 1500 °C in a later stage melting combustion furnace whereby an ash fraction is melted into slag. The amount of oxygen in the gas supplied to the fluidized bed layer is 10 to 30% of the theoretical combustion amount of oxygen. A turning motion of the fluid medium is generated such that a fluid medium is lowered in the slow fluidized bed layer in the center of the furnace bottom while being fluidized, that the fluid medium is raised in the active fluidized bed layer in the periphery of the furnace bottom while being fluidized, that the fluid medium moves from the center part to the peripheral part in the lower part of the fluidized bed layer and from the peripheral part to the center part in the upper part of the fluidized bed layer while being fluidized, and that the fluid medium moves from the center part to the peripheral part in the lower part of the fluidized bed layer while being fluidized.
